研究概览
简要总结
This study will describe the current medical care given to men who discuss their lower urinary tract symptoms with a HCP. It will document the primary reasons for the visit, the baseline characteristics of these men, the treatment received, and the practice patterns of specifically a primary care physician managing these patients.

结局指标
主要结局
The Percentage of Men Given a Drug Prescription for Their Urinary Symptoms, as Recorded in Their Medical Records
时间窗: 12 months
The percentage of men who have been given at least one prescription medication for urinary symptoms. This included any medications prescribed by PCP for urinary symptoms according to medical records within 12 months prior to telephone survey as described below: 1. Medications already prescribed by PCP for urinary symptoms prior to the 1st visit/contact for urinary symptoms within 12 months prior to telephone survey. 2. Medications newly prescribed by PCP upon visit(s)/contact(s) for urinary symptoms within 12 months prior to telephone survey (i.e., medications prescribed for urinary symptoms on or after the 1st visit/contact). 95% CI was calculated using clopper-pearson estimation method based on the exact binomial distribution.
